Overview

Highly reactive intermediates are transient chemical species with exceptional reactivity, playing pivotal roles in synthetic organic chemistry and industrial processes. These include carbenes, nitrenes, radicals, and organometallic complexes. Their instability necessitates in-situ generation or specialized stabilization techniques. In B2B contexts, these intermediates are value-adding tools for multi-step synthesis, particularly in pharmaceuticals where they enable complex bond formations. Their commercial availability is often limited to specialized chemical suppliers due to handling challenges.

Physical and Chemical Properties

These intermediates exhibit extreme sensitivity to environmental factors—moisture, oxygen, and temperature fluctuations often cause rapid decomposition. Spectroscopic characterization (NMR, ESR) requires cryogenic conditions or matrix isolation techniques. Reactivity patterns vary: carbenes insert into C-H bonds, while arynes participate in cycloadditions. Kinetic stabilization via steric hindrance (e.g., persistent radicals) or electronic effects (e.g., N-heterocyclic carbenes) allows some commercial applications.

Main Applications

Pharmaceutical synthesis leverages intermediates like Grignard reagents for C-C bond formation, accounting for ~30% of API manufacturing steps. Polymer industry uses radical intermediates in controlled polymerization (ATRP, RAFT). Emerging applications include energy storage (redox-active intermediates in batteries) and agrochemicals. Chiral intermediates enable asymmetric synthesis—a €2.5B market segment growing at 8% CAGR.

Safety and Storage

Handling requires Schlenk lines or gloveboxes with O2/H2O monitors (<1 ppm). Storage vessels must be flame-sealed under argon with PTFE valves. Decomposition risks necessitate small batch handling and explosion-proof equipment. Transport follows IATA/ADR Class 4.2 (spontaneously combustible) or 6.1 (toxic) regulations. MSDS must detail quenching procedures—common protocols use alcoholic solvents or saturated ammonium chloride solutions.

B2B Procurement Guide

Specialty suppliers like TCI, Sigma-Aldrich, and Strem Chemicals offer select intermediates with technical support. Minimum order quantities (100g–1kg) apply due to stability constraints. Custom synthesis requires 6–12 week lead times. Key procurement criteria: batch-specific stability data (DSC/TGA reports), impurity profiles (HPLC/GC-MS), and supplier’s ISO 9001 certification. Just-in-time delivery with cold chain logistics is recommended.
